What visa types are most common for automotive jobs in Wyoming?

H-1B visas dominate for automotive engineers and technical specialists in Wyoming's commercial vehicle and heavy equipment sectors. TN visas work well for Canadian and Mexican automotive engineers. L-1 visas are used when international automotive suppliers transfer managers to Wyoming operations supporting the mining and energy industries.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ored automotive jobs in Wyoming?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
